itohy
af83a97717
Add special treatment of shmat(2).
...
On m68k ELF calling standard (__SVR4_ABI__), if a function
returns a pointer, the return value should go to a0 as well as d0.

itohy
7daefc5a5a
Passing "char" values to ctype(3) functions is problematic.
...
If an argument of a ctype function is outside "unsigned char"
and if it is not EOF, the behavior is undefined.
The isascii(3) is the sole exception of above and it was used to
be used to check a value was valid for other ctype functions in
ancient systems. On modern systems, the ctype functions take
all values of "unsigned char", and this check is obsolete and
even wrong for non-ASCII systems. However, we leave the isascii()
untouched for now, so as not to change the current behavior.
